Ranking all four of the Bruins’ outdoor games

The Boston Bruins have had a long history with outdoor games.

Even before the NHL officially started its more recent outdoor games in 2003, the Bruins had appeared in an outdoor game when they played an outdoor exhibition game in 1956 in Bay Roberts, Newfoundland.

The team played semi-Mystery Alaska style, competing against four local teams for a period each before moving on to another town.

Since the Winter Classic began, the Bruins have played in four outdoor games, three Winter Classics and the NHL Outdoors game at Lake Tahoe.
